Learn how to update the DNS settings on your Ubiquiti Dream Machine Pro (UDM Pro) to use CleanBrowsing. This guide walks you through the UniFi console to enable network-wide content filtering.
Log into your UDM Pro Network Controller by navigating to https://unifi.ui.com/dashboard in your web browser. Enter your Ubiquiti account credentials to access the dashboard.
From the main dashboard, select your UDM Pro device. Click the Gear icon located in the bottom left of the menu. In the settings panel, navigate to Networks and then select the WAN settings section.
Scroll down to the Common Settings section and locate the DNS Server options. Enter the following CleanBrowsing DNS addresses:
185.228.168.168185.228.169.168Note: If you have a paid CleanBrowsing plan, use the DNS IPs provided in your dashboard instead.
Click Save to apply the changes. This will update the DNS settings across your entire network.
To verify the configuration is working, open a terminal and run:
nslookup -type=txt debug.cleanbrowsing.org
The response should confirm you are using CleanBrowsing DNS.
